Abstract

A microwave egg cooking utensil having a microwave transparent container for water, a metal tray with at least one depression for holding the egg, and a metal lid. Both the tray and the lid are supported by a lip of the container such that there is a small gap between the outer perimeter edge of the tray and the inner surface of the lid. The combination of the tray and the lid provides substantial microwave shielding of the interior there defined; the separation of these metal parts prevents arcing therebetween. It is preferable that the edge of the tray be raised from the lip so that the small gap is not filled with condensation which would minimize the effect of the gap. The water in the container is heated to boiling by radiation of microwave energy. The steam heats the tray and the egg cooks by conduction rather than by microwave radiation.
